Association guide

On this website, you can find nearly everything that associations operating within AYY need for their operations’ support and safeguard.

There are more than 200 associations operating within AYY that constitute a diverse and visible part of the Aalto community. Each association does valuable work with their own resources to fulfil their purpose. This can mean, for example, advocacy and the upkeep of the culture of their own study field, or relaxation and spending time together while practising a dear hobby. In terms of both individual students and the whole community, it is important that alongside studying, there are enough opportunities to make friends and develop yourself in different ways, within your own study field as well as outside it.

The purpose of the online guide is to help you manage in your current or future role as an association operator. Hence, it is advisable to go through this website carefully at the beginning of your term in office so that when things happen along the way, you won’t have any major surprises and you know where to turn to when you need answers. In the main, the guide contains information from a point of view that takes into account operating in the Aalto community, as well as the basic requirements outside it. There are direct links to trustworthy outside sources for situations in which you might require, for example, additional information on special cases. The website has been put together by AYY’s Organisation Sector in 2017–2018, and it is updated whenever necessary to keep the information up-to-date. For the most part, the content has been entirely rewritten, but AYY’s previous printed association guide has been used for conceptualising the writing – and in the sections Founding and Registration, also largely as its base – of which thanks belong to the makers of that version.
